Description
Summary:A young victim of the Cultural Revolution, Lao Gar, finds himself assigned from laboring to teaching a group of semi-literate children in a nearby village. He gradually abandons teaching them the official line by rote learning. Instead he encourages self-expression under the influence of his increasingly hallucinatory encounters with a young mute cowherd who seems to represent a state of existence outside language. These visual and aural hallucinations are amplified by Yunan landscapes and draw Lao Gar further into a potentially creative conflict between language and non-language, the former symbolic of official culture, the latter of a world of mystery and uncertainty.
Item Description:Originally released as a motion picture in 1987.
Based on a novel by Acheng.
